This
site was a group project that involved interviewers with the end
user and the owner of the brewery. In building this site we had
to weigh in what the users needed and what the owner wanted. We
used HTML, CSS and Jquery on this site.

This site
was another assignment that was focused on the information architecture
on the site. Our goal was to look at the current organization of
the site and make it more user friendly. We created personas and
storyboarded out goals for each one and then reorganized the site
based on the goals. We used HTML, CSS, and Jquery on this site.
The
goal of this project was to actually redesign the physical layout
of a compost site that was used both for creating compost but also
teaching about the composting process. This project used observations,
user interviews, creating personas, storyboards and affinity diagrams.
All before actually creating the layout for the multi-purpose site.
